Abstract: An oversized spinal implant for translateral insertion into the disc space between two vertebrae a length that is greater than one half of the transverse width of the vertebrae and is greater than the depth of the vertebrae. The translateral implant of the present invention has a height that is greater than the height of the disc space between two adjacent vertebrae so as to engage both of the vertebrae. The width of the implant need be only slightly less than the depth of the vertebrae themselves. The translateral spinal fusion implant of the present invention has more surface area of contact and thus permits greater stability so as to withstand torque, and in the case of a threaded implant, increases the depth which any threads are able to penetrate the vertebrae.

Abstract: A cleaning card for cleaning the sensors and rollers and other parts of currency readers is disclosed. The cleaning card of the present invention comprises a single layer, non-laminated or a multi-layer, laminated cleaning material having the same or similar characteristics of the currency that is normally read by the currency reader and may comprise an encoded portion capable of activating a currency reader to accept the cleaning card into the currency reader. The cleaning card of the present invention goes into the currency reader, and cleans the reader heads, feed path, rollers and guides without being validated by the currency reader as actual currency.
Abstract: A cleaning card has a flat, semirigid base with a first and second material mechanically bonded to the side surfaces thereof. The first material is an abrasive substantially impenetrable material and the second material is a soft spunlaced fabric of high absorptive capacity. The differences in physical qualities of the first and second materials allow for one card to be used both as frequent cleaning card as well as a corrective cleaning card and provides a cleaning card that enables operation of the machine quickly after cleaning thereof.

Apparatus and a method of inserting spinal implants is disclosed in which an intervertebral space is first distracted to restore the normal angular relationship of the vertebrae adjacent to that disc space. An extended outer sleeve having extended portions capable of maintaining the vertebrae distracted in their normal angular relationship is then driven into the vertebrae adjacent that disc space. A drill is then passed through the hollow sleeve removing disc and bone in preparation for receiving the spinal implant which is then inserted through the sleeve.
Abstract: An electric toothbrush is disclosed having a power driven rotary brush in which the direction of rotation of the brush is automatically controlled depending on whether the top or the bottom teeth are being brushed in order to brush any food debris present on the teeth and gums in a direction away from the gums. The toothbrush of the present invention utilizes a direction controller that is placed inside the mouth between the top and bottom teeth. The direction controller controls the direction of brush rotation and serves to stabilize the toothbrush relative to the teeth during the brushing operation. The movement of the direction controller operates a reversing switch to change the direction of rotation of the brush as required to brush in a direction away from the gums and towards the teeth without removing the toothbrush from the mouth.
Abstract: A garment having a cuff construction with an opening for permitting the thumb of the wearer and the fingers to extend outside the sleeve. The cuff is generally integrally attached to an article of clothing, and folds in on itself for storing the cuff permitting the use or non use of the cuff at the user's direction. The cuff is formed at an opening of a sleeve in a garment, and includes a tubular member which is switchable between a first rolled position allowing the hand to pass through and a second unrolled position forming a covering around at least a portion of the hand and/or thumb while leaving the ends of the fingers and thumb exposed.
Abstract: An improved method and instrumentation for performing spinal surgery, including discectomy, interbody fusion and rigid internal fixation of the spine, from the lateral aspect of the spine is disclosed. The surgical procedure can be performed through a very small incision. The instrumentation of the present invention, all of which is inserted from a lateral position into the spine in the preferred embodiment, comprises a guide pin, a distractor, an extended outer sleeve, an inner sleeve an adjustable drill and an implant driver. The distractor of the present invention is driven into the disc for spacing apart and realigning the adjacent vertebrae.
